Minsk Cycling Club racers took part in the UCI Track Cycling international competitions "Silk Road Namangan-II", which were held in Uzbekistan from March 31 to April 2, 2023.

The first international competitions after a long break were quite successful for the Belarusians. Our compatriots got 10 medals, four of which are of the highest value. And all of them are on the account of the racers of Minsk Cycling Club.

Raman Ramanau excelled in the group points race among men.

The victory in omnium among men was won by Raman Tsishkou. Among women - the third place on account of Karalina Biriuk.

The scratch race was much more successful for Biriuk - the first place. In the men's scratch racer of Minsk Cycling Club Dzianis Mazur finished in third position.

Belarusians got another victory in the men's madison. Raman Tsishkou and Dzianis Mazur climbed to the top step of the podium. Among women, the tandem Karalina Biriuk - Anastasia Kolesova won bronze.

Dzianis Mazur took second place in the men's elimination race. Among women, two Belarusians appeared on the podium at once: Anastasia Kolesova - with silver, Karalina Biriuk - with bronze.
